Probiotics may help reduce flatulence in some individuals by promoting a healthier balance of gut bacteria, which can improve digestion and reduce gas production. Certain probiotic strains can enhance the breakdown of complex carbohydrates that often contribute to gas. However, the effectiveness of probiotics can vary from person to person, and some might experience increased gas initially before seeing improvements. What are natural remedies for flatulence?

Natural remedies for flatulence include drinking peppermint tea, consuming ginger, trying probiotics to promote a healthy gut, and avoiding foods that commonly trigger gas, such as carbonated beverages and cruciferous vegetables. Adding in regular physical activity can also help improve digestion and reduce bloating.

What is the difference between probiotics and prebiotics?

Probiotics are live beneficial bacteria that can help maintain the balance of gut microbiota, while prebiotics are non-digestible fibers that serve as food for these beneficial bacteria. In simpler terms, probiotics are the actual beneficial bacteria themselves, while prebiotics are the food that helps these bacteria thrive in the gut. Consuming both probiotics and prebiotics can help support a healthy gut microbiome.
